Amazon EFS and QoreStor are contenders in scalable storage solutions, with QoreStor often being preferred for its cost-effective storage efficiency through deduplication, even though Amazon EFS boasts broader integration and support.
Features: Amazon EFS provides seamless integration with AWS services, high availability, and automatic scaling. QoreStor offers data deduplication, compression, and replication, significantly reducing storage and bandwidth usage.
Room for Improvement: Amazon EFS could improve by simplifying complex system configurations and enhancing its non-AWS service integrations. QoreStor may benefit from reduced manual settings and expanding its hardware compatibility. Improving user interface and simplification of storage management could benefit both platforms.
Ease of Deployment and Customer Service: Amazon EFS leverages the extensive AWS infrastructure for rapid setup but requires AWS familiarity. QoreStor offers flexible deployment across environments but often needs more manual adjustment. Amazon’s network supports quicker problem resolution, while QoreStor focuses on specialized storage optimization support.
Pricing and ROI: Amazon EFS utilizes a usage-based pricing which can be budget-friendly yet unpredictable as usage increases. In contrast, QoreStor offers a fixed pricing model with substantial ROI due to storage efficiency, potentially providing more savings over time.

Amazon Elastic File System (Amazon EFS) provides simple, scalable file storage for use with Amazon EC2 instances in the AWS Cloud. Amazon EFS is easy to use and offers a simple interface that allows you to create and configure file systems quickly and easily. With Amazon EFS, storage capacity is elastic, growing and shrinking automatically as you add and remove files, so your applications have the storage they need, when they need it.
When mounted to Amazon EC2 instances, an Amazon EFS file system provides a standard file system interface and file system access semantics, allowing you to seamlessly integrate Amazon EFS with your existing applications and tools. Multiple Amazon EC2 instances can access an Amazon EFS file system at the same time, allowing Amazon EFS to provide a common data source for workloads and applications running on more than one Amazon EC2 instance.
It’s designed for high availability and durability, and provides performance for a broad spectrum of workloads and applications, including Big Data and analytics, media processing workflows, content management, web serving, and home directories.
QoreStor optimizes storage costs through advanced deduplication and compression, seamlessly integrating with backup infrastructures and supporting diverse hardware. It enhances data security with replication and offers flexible deployment with minimal maintenance.
QoreStor offers significant benefits in deduplication, which leads to space savings and reduced storage expenses. This system integrates effortlessly with backup platforms like NetVault and Veeam, functioning as a reliable backup target for both on-premises and cloud environments. The ease of integration is complemented by its replication capabilities, which add a layer of data security by enabling geographically dispersed backups. Its cloud tiering functionality extends storage capabilities, ensuring cost-effectiveness compared to other solutions. While enhancements are needed in areas like Cloud Tier support, Air Gap features, and GUI intuitiveness, the continued developments aim to further optimize storage and backup solutions.
